Are rooftop PV systems paired with battery storage in Germany?

In , 46% of all commissioned residential rooftop PV systems had already been paired with battery storage systems. Remarkably, this share surged to 77% in , indicating a significant upward trajectory of the trend toward combining PV residential rooftop systems with battery storage in Germany.

How much does battery storage cost?

The largest component of utility-scale battery storage costs lies in the battery cells themselves, typically accounting for 30-40% of total system costs. In the European market, lithium-ion batteries currently range from €200 to €300 per kilowatt-hour (kWh), with prices continuing to decrease as manufacturing scales up and technology improves.
